    David Lee (born April 29, 1983) is an American former professional basketball player. He played college basketball for the Florida Gators before he was drafted 30th overall by the New York Knicks in the 2005 NBA draft. He was a 2-time NBA All-Star and was selected to the All-NBA Third Team in 2013.

    David G. Lee (born March 31, 1942) is an American retired professional basketball player. He was a small forward who played two seasons in the American Basketball Association (ABA) as a member of the Oakland Oaks (1967–68) and the New Orleans Buccaneers (1968–69).
